What you'll do
Integrate advanced knowledge of local, national, and international evidence-based environmental health management and human health systems to anticipate, assess and address existing and potential risks to health from drinking water, recycled water, recreational water, water fluoridation and Legionella in building water systems.
Provide authoritative advice on the development, coordination, implementation, risk management and evaluation of state and national programs in regard to the control of public health risks from water.
Use an expert level of environmental health scientific knowledge to develop and contribute to the development of evidence-based options to address current and emerging complex water-related environmental health issues of significance to the State and assess the implications of each option for public health research, policy, and practice.
About you
**We are searching for someone who has**:
Possession of at least a tertiary degree (or equivalent) qualification that is accredited by the Australian Institute of Environmental Health which entitles the holder to membership of the discipline of Environmental Health Officer as specified in the Health Practitioners' (Queensland Health) Certified Agreement (No. 2) 2011.
Demonstrated ability to lead change through quality and service improvement projects and activities and provide clinical leadership within the environmental health discipline.
Demonstrated ability to lead, implement and manage investigations or research projects, and to critically analyse data.
High level oral and written communication and interpersonal skills, including the ability to work as part of a high performing team, communicate confidently to a range of audiences, from physicians, hospital executives to the general public, and undertake effective consultation processes.
**Desirable qualifications for this role**:
To meet the competencies required for this position, it is desirable that applicants have a higher degree in a relevant scientific discipline
